Penny Hill is the most popular sledding hill in the Sun Valley area. It’s convenient location off Sun Valley Road between downtown Ketchum and Sun Valley Resort adds to this.

The nearest parking is a small area close to the hill off Saddle Avenue. Alternatively, one could park in the large lot near Sun Valley Lodge, or in downtown Ketchum and walk to the hill.

Penny Hill offers a large open area with no trees to worry about crashing into. The lower slopes are fairly tame and perfect for younger kids, while the upper slopes get pretty steep and will allow the more adventurous to pick up some serious speed!
